It is necessary to predict ship's manoeuvrability, in order to prepare a manoeuvring manual for crew of a new ship design department of a ship builder. We proposed the new mathematical model describing manoeuvring motion of a ship, and then have established the method of a series of captive model tests in a towing tank and the analysis method to predict this performance accurately. With the object of confirming the methods, we made experiments following the proposed sequence, and obtained a group of hydrodynamic coefficients. Putting these coefficients into a mathematical model, we calculated the simulation of various manoeuvring motions. After comparison between the simulation and the results of free running tests using the same model, these proposals were certified. (Wassmann)
